Different recombinant murine leukemia viruses use different cell surface receptors.

作者信息

Rein A, Schultz A

出版信息

Virology. 1984 Jul 15;136(1):144-52. doi: 10.1016/0042-6822(84)90255-1.

Abstract

Retroviruses can be grouped by viral interference measurements into classes which use common cell surface receptors. We previously tested a large number of isolates of mink cell focus-inducing (MCF) murine leukemia viruses (MuLVs), and reported that all of them share a distinct receptor on NIH/3T3 cells (A. Rein, Virology 120, 251, 1982). We now extend this generalization to several additional recombinant isolates, including two (SL3-2 and GPA-V2) which would not be considered MCFs on the basis of host-range data. We note the superiority of interference tests, based on positive, unambiguous data, over host-range tests for virus classification. We also show that in contrast to the MCFs, which are all derived from ecotropic MuLVs, a recombinant derived from wild mouse amphotropic MuLV (S. Rasheed et al., Int. J. Cancer 29, 345, 1982) uses a unique receptor on NIH/3T3 cells. This suggests that (a) mouse cells contain more than one type of endogenous env sequence; and (b) there is some specificity in the generation of recombinants, since ecotropic MuLVs appear to give rise only to MCFs, while amphotropic MuLV has generated a distinct type of recombinant. It also represents a second case (in addition to the MCFs) in which an env gene recombinant is more pathogenic than its exogenous parent. We also show that xenotropic MuLV does not interfere with MCFs in NZB mouse cells; thus, despite the close homology between MCF and xenotropic env sequences, the gp70 of xenotropic MuLV appears to have no detectable affinity for the MCF receptor.

逆转录病毒可以通过病毒干扰测量被分为使用共同细胞表面受体的类别。我们之前测试了大量水貂细胞灶诱导(MCF)小鼠白血病病毒(MuLVs)的分离株,并报告说它们在NIH/3T3细胞上都共享一种独特的受体(A. Rein,《病毒学》120,251,1982)。我们现在将这一普遍情况扩展到几个额外的重组分离株,包括两个(SL3 - 2和GPA - V2),根据宿主范围数据它们不会被认为是MCF。我们注意到基于阳性、明确数据的干扰测试在病毒分类方面优于宿主范围测试。我们还表明,与所有源自嗜亲性MuLVs的MCF不同,一个源自野生小鼠兼嗜性MuLV的重组体(S. Rasheed等人,《国际癌症杂志》29,345,1982)在NIH/3T3细胞上使用一种独特的受体。这表明(a)小鼠细胞含有不止一种类型的内源性env序列;并且(b)重组体的产生存在一些特异性,因为嗜亲性MuLVs似乎仅产生MCF,而兼嗜性MuLV产生了一种不同类型的重组体。这也代表了第二种情况(除了MCF之外),其中env基因重组体比其外源性亲本更具致病性。我们还表明异嗜性MuLV在NZB小鼠细胞中不干扰MCF;因此,尽管MCF和异嗜性env序列之间有密切的同源性,但异嗜性MuLV的gp70似乎对MCF受体没有可检测到的亲和力。
